I’ve got another card for grandma today. I’ve got a base of Hibiscus Burst, some pretty Prima patterned paper, Jenni Bowlin bingo card, Anna Griffin journaling tag – not just for scrapbooking anymore – heh – and stamps by Verve and Papertrey Ink. Went a little vintagey and added some buttons, and some lace trim that I picked up at A Million Memories.
